[QUOTE="baskavouser, post: 24563, member: 2307"] The plugin for rhino is a translator. Delcam can deliver a full cam solution for the kavo system. I've managed to program a new main program for the milling machine and one can cam the workpieces with dentmill, there are templates for a large number of materials and types of workpieces. you do not need the chipreader anymore ! the system is altered in a way that you as a user can always still use the kavo cam system (nothing from kavo is destroyed) extra rings can be ordered so any block made with a 10-11 mm fixation ring can be inserted templates available for zirkon, wax, plastic, c-temp, titan, AlO2, emax-cad, etc. I've even built over one of the fixtures so we can insert 16 blocks of materials wich normally can be inserted into a MCXL milling machine from sirona. So basicly every material made for a sirona milling machine can be milled with a kavo. this is the total solution fro your kavo machine we even mill dentalbars with it (comes in a separate package) Now, have a really nice day!
